About the Department / Team

You’ll be joining Invesco’s dedicated proxy voting and stewardship team within the Investments division. The team plays a critical role in shaping Invesco’s approach to investment stewardship, working closely with Proxy Voting & Governance, Investment Teams, Legal, Compliance, and Sustainable Investments to ensure our proxy voting activities reflect our values and fiduciary responsibilities.

About the Role

As an Investment Stewardship Analyst, you will lead day‑to‑day proxy voting activities, including proposal research, vote recommendations aligned with Invesco’s Global Proxy Policy, and stakeholder engagement. This is a unique opportunity to contribute to a growing team and help shape the future of investment stewardship at Invesco.

Responsibilities
  • Analyze proxy meeting materials and develop vote recommendations aligned with Invesco’s Global Proxy Policy
  • Conduct research using company filings, proxy advisor insights, and alternative data sources
  • Collaborate with investment teams and other internal partners to evolve proxy voting guidelines
  • Aggregate and report proxy voting data to support internal and external transparency
  • Partner with Legal, Compliance, Sustainable Investments, and other teams to provide stewardship insights
  • Support client inquiries and requests related to proxy voting and stewardship
  • Mentor junior team members and contribute to team development
  • Work independently and collaboratively in a fast‑paced, high‑impact environment
Requirements
  • Bachelor’s degree in Business, Finance, Economics, or Accounting preferred; equivalent experience considered
  • 3–5+ years of experience in investment stewardship, investment management, or a related field
  • Strong interest in proxy voting, corporate governance, and long‑term value creation
  • Technical skills in investment data analysis and a broad understanding of financial markets
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ills for senior‑level audiences
  • Proficiency in Excel, PowerPoint, and other Microsoft Office tools
  • Entrepreneurial mindset with a focus on continuous improvement and creative problem‑solving
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ively across teams
  • CFA Charter holder or MBA preferred (or progress toward either)
